Flirtation® Pink
Twinspur
Diascia hybrid

FeaturesCharming pink flowers bloom profusely all season. Great for early spring planting. Deadheading Not Necessary Fall Interest Landscape Plant New Ornamental CharacteristicsFlower ColorPink Foliage Color Green Height 8-12" (Short) Spacing 8-10" Habit Mounded Trails Up To 20 Container Plant Style Filler - Intermingles well with other plants to fill in the middle ground of a combination Patent InformationFlirtation® Pink 'Indiaimpab' US PPAF; Can. PBRAF |
Plant NeedsDurationAnnual Bloom Time Planting to Hard Frost Zone(s) Annual except in zones 7 - 10 Hardy Temp 10°F (-12°C) Exposure Sun or partial sun Water Needs Normal Maintenance Easy Uses Landscapes and containers Use in hanging baskets, combinations, window boxes and landscapes. |
